  1. http://www.baseballamerica.com/today/prospects/hotsheet/264617.html Jed lowrie made the prospects hot sheet once again. The kid has been on fire this year from Double A to now Triple A. He's been playing more games at 2nd now, where he is best suited. With him knocking at the doors, a trade could happen during the offseason (Mets a possibility with Castillo on contract year?) Season line (111 games) 124 for 410 (.302 avg) (.402 obp) (.517 slg) (.919 ops) 39 Doubles, 8 Triples, 11 HRs, 61 RBIs, 71 Runs, 68 Walks, 75 Ks, 5 SBs

  3. Boo for me getting sick and having to leave at the bottom of teh 5th inning of the Sea Dogs game I guess at least I got to see the Spinners walkoff. Like Coco said, Capellan looked solid as he went 6 innings while striking out 3. He did give up 1 run but that was helped by 2 errors in the inning (pickoff attempt, throwing error on sac fly). The scouting report rang true as he kept pounding the strike zone sometimes having quick 1-2-3 innings. I was also very impressed by newly drafted Adam Mills. His fastball sat in the low 90s but its sneaky and the hitters were acting like it was 95. He went 3 scoreless innings, striking out 3, and got the Win
